一尘不染

LESS中的直接子选择器

css

无论如何,LESS是否在其输出中应用直接子选择器(>)?

以我的style.less,我想写一些类似的东西:

.panel {
    ...
    > .control {
        ...
    }
}

并让LESS生成如下内容:

.panel > .control { ... }

阅读 1276

收藏
2020-05-16

共1个答案

一尘不染

更新

实际上,原始问题中的代码可以正常工作。您可以坚持使用>子选择器。


找到了答案。

.panel {
    ...
    >.control {
        ...
    }
}

请注意“>”和“。”之间缺少空格,否则它将无法正常工作。

2020-05-16